Potent western melodrama from Anthony Mann stars Barbara Stanwyck and Walter Huston as a rich rancher and his free spirited daughter who start a bizarre battle of wills over her gambler boyfriend (Wendell Corey) and his gold digging fiancee (Judith Anderson). "Barbara Stanwyck has played five gun molls, two burlesque queens, half a dozen adulteresses and twice as many murderess. When she was good, she was very, very good. And when she was bad, she was terrific." - Walter Matthau 1981.

Inspired by the life of Los Angeles-based evangelist Aimee Semple McPherson, Stanwyck’s second collaboration with Capra produced this riveting portrayal of the daughter of a fallen minister who curses his congregation for their hypocrisy. Vowing to turn her anger into cash by exploiting blind faith, she becomes “Sister Fallon,” who performs fake miracles in exchange for donations. Her scheme works well until a handsome blind man (Manners) captures her heart. The remnants of Semple’s church still exist on Glendale Blvd. in Echo Park.
